Abstract

Laser ablation of metallic targets (Au, Cu, Al) in salts melts (NaNO3, NaNO2, LiNO3) at temperature 300–350 °C is experimentally realized. Laser ablation is accompanied by plasma formation on the target surface. Solid nanocomposites of salts with metallic nanoparticles are characterized with the help of optical spectroscopy and X-ray diffractometry. Extinction spectra of nanocomposites reveal the presence of elongated Au nanoparticles. XRD analysis confirms the presence of metallic Au in nanocomposites.
